Transaction 8243f534169b54b7f2ccf91d70814001510990cd1a20a96d9f495741a7175e57

1 Input
2 Outputs
  • 8243f534169b54b7f2ccf91d70814001510990cd1a20a96d9f495741a7175e57:0
  • value  650527
    address  2NBMEXc6fYp9UvnCXQvRouaARgZ2zZes9dH
  • 8243f534169b54b7f2ccf91d70814001510990cd1a20a96d9f495741a7175e57:1
  • value  8847720556
    address  2MzwukcrxYQr2hsTHLbYHf25hCKofPsQiT3